Boost Live Shopping Viewership & Track ROI with a Shopify Viral Engine

Many Shopify merchants invest heavily in live shopping events but struggle to drive sufficient viewership. Disconnected promotions across social media and email lead to a low live audience, and without a clear way to track which channels are working, it's impossible to attribute sales, calculate ROI, or optimize for future success.


This playbook details how to build a Shopify-native viral engine using a powerful contest and referral app. By creating a dedicated landing page for your live event, you can incentivize your audience to share with their networks in exchange for unique, automatically generated discount codes. This turns your existing customers into a powerful marketing force, driving targeted viewership and providing crystal-clear attribution for every referral-driven sale.

Expected Outcomes

  • Dramatically increased viewership for live shopping events through word-of-mouth marketing.
  • Clear attribution of sales to specific referral channels, enabling precise ROI calculation.
  • Creation of a reusable, low-effort system for promoting future events and product launches.
  • Enhanced customer engagement and loyalty by rewarding them for their advocacy.

Core Tools in This Stack

Gleam is a marketing platform offering a suite of apps to help businesses grow their audience. It specializes in creating engaging competitions, sweepstakes, instant-win rewards, and user-generated content galleries to drive user action and generate leads.

Key Features
  • Contest & Sweepstakes Builder
  • Instant Rewards & Coupon Delivery
  • User-Generated Content Galleries
  • Email & Lead Capture Forms
  • Verified Social Actions
  • Viral Share & Referral Tracking
  • Extensive 3rd-Party Integrations
Ideal For

Company Size: Micro, Small, Medium, Large

Industries: Technology & Software, Business & Professional Services, Retail & E-commerce, Creative & Media, Education & Non-Profit, Other

Pricing

Model: Freemium, Subscription

Tier: Mid-range

Ease of Use

Easy


Shopify

Visit website

Shopify is an all-in-one commerce platform that allows businesses to create an online store, manage products, process payments, and sell across multiple channels, from websites to social media and physical locations.

Key Features
  • Customizable Online Storefront
  • Integrated Payment Processing (Shopify Payments)
  • Point of Sale (POS) System
  • Multi-channel Selling (Social Media, Marketplaces)
  • Inventory Management
  • Marketing and SEO Tools
  • Extensive App Store for added functionality
  • Analytics and Reporting Dashboard
Ideal For

Company Size: Micro, Small, Medium, Large

Industries: Retail & E-commerce, Creative & Media, Health & Wellness

Pricing

Model: Subscription-based

Tier: Mid-tier

Ease of Use

Easy

The Workflow

graph TD subgraph "Shopify-Native Viral Engine" direction LR N0["Gleam"] N1["Shopify"] N1 -- "Verifies order history" --> N0 N0 -- "Creates discount codes" --> N1 end classDef blue fill:#3498db,stroke:#2980b9,stroke-width:2px,color:#fff; classDef green fill:#2ecc71,stroke:#27ae60,stroke-width:2px,color:#fff; classDef orange fill:#f39c12,stroke:#d35400,stroke-width:2px,color:#fff; class N0 blue; class N1 blue;

Integration Logic

  • Gleam Shopify App

    This integration is a Shopify App provided by Gleam. Once installed, it establishes a direct, two-way connection between Gleam and Shopify. The primary data flow from Shopify to Gleam involves order verification; Gleam can query a user's Shopify order history (using their email address) to confirm a purchase was made, allowing 'Make a Purchase' to be a valid entry method in a Gleam campaign. The primary data flow from Gleam to Shopify is the creation of discount codes. Gleam can be configured to automatically generate unique, single-use coupon codes directly within the Shopify 'Discounts' section and distribute them to users who complete campaign actions or win a contest.

Activate Your Shopify Viral Engine

Learn how to pack your live events and finally prove your marketing ROI.